5+ Easy Ways To Copy Crosshair Valorant

In the tactical shooter game Valorant, players can customize their crosshairs to improve their aim and accuracy. Copying the crosshair settings of a professional player or a friend can be a great way to improve your own performance. Here’s how to do it:

  1. Open the Valorant settings menu.
  2. Navigate to the “Crosshair” tab.
  3. Click on the “Import” button.
  4. Paste the crosshair code into the text box.
  5. Click on the “Import” button again.

Your crosshair will now be updated to match the crosshair settings of the player or friend who you copied the code from.

5+ Ways To Copy Crosshair In Valorant Like A Pro

Copying a crosshair in Valorant allows players to replicate the crosshair settings of other players, which can be useful for improving aim and consistency. To copy a crosshair, players must first find the crosshair code of the player they want to copy. This code can be found in the player’s profile or by asking the player directly.

Once the player has the crosshair code, they can import it into their own game by going to the “Settings” menu and selecting the “Crosshair” tab. From there, they can click on the “Import” button and paste the crosshair code into the field. The crosshair will then be updated to match the settings of the player who created the code.
